Exciplex/Electroplex Coexistence Magnetoconductance

Tunable magneto-efficiency sign

In a coexistence system of exciplex and electroplex, the sign of magneto-efficiency (Mη) can be tuned from negative to positive by adjusting ambient temperature or donor/acceptor blending ratio, offering a new method to probe spin-pair microscopic mechanisms in dual-emission systems.

Advantages

Low-field Mη transitions from negative to positive with decreasing temperature or increasing donor ratio

Normalized EL spectra show exciplex peak increases with decreasing T

Electroplex peak is impaired with increasing donor content
